Hallo,
du musst auf PORTB mit einem Zeiger verweisen.
Aufruf: port_Set(&PORTB,3);Code:void port_Set (uint8_t *port, uint8_t pad){ *port |= (1<<pad); }
Gruß
Jens
Hallo...
ich bräuchte kurz nen kleinen Denkanstoß für gcc...
Hab eigentlich ziemlich gute C Kenntnisse... eben C# auf Win32Code:void port_Set(uint8_t port, uint8_t pad) { port |= (1<<pad); } void port_Reset(uint8_t port, uint8_t pad) { port &= ~(1<<pad); }
Was stimmt an dem Code snippet nicht um Port Pins zu setzen/rücksetzen?
Aufruf : port_Set(PORTB,3);
Passiert leider nix ... -.-
Mfg
Tobi
Hallo,
du musst auf PORTB mit einem Zeiger verweisen.
Aufruf: port_Set(&PORTB,3);Code:void port_Set (uint8_t *port, uint8_t pad){ *port |= (1<<pad); }
Gruß
Jens
ok super danke das wars... er hat die Portadresse zwar übergeben aber eben nich gesetzt... klar...
mfg
Tobi
Lesezeichen